Bezmaksas piegāde pasūtījumiem virs 29€

  • check 10+ miljoni grāmatu
  • check Jaunumi katru dienu
  • check Vairāk nekā 1 miljons klientu mums uzticas
  • check Labas cenas un atlaides
  • check Piegāde visā Eiropā

Oxidize EBPF EBPF Programming with Rust - VISHAL. PATIL

angļu valoda
2022-12-11
22,75 € 32,50 €

-30% ar kodu BOOKS

Piegādātāja noliktavā

Piegāde 10-16 darba dienu laikā

30 dienu atgriešanas politika

eBPF (extended Berkeley Packet Filter) is a virtual machine that can run custom programs inside the Linux kernel. It is a powerful tool that allows low-level system operations without modifying the kernel itself. This is achieved via the sandboxed eBPF VM that verifies and safely runs the program inside the Linux kernel. eBPF does to Linux what JavaScript does to web browsers. eBPF enables the dynamic addit ... Pilns apraksts

Jums varētu patikt arī

Aprašymas

eBPF (extended Berkeley Packet Filter) is a virtual machine that can run custom programs inside the Linux kernel. It is a powerful tool that allows low-level system operations without modifying the kernel itself. This is achieved via the sandboxed eBPF VM that verifies and safely runs the program inside the Linux kernel. eBPF does to Linux what JavaScript does to web browsers. eBPF enables the dynamic addition of new functionality or instrumentation to the Linux kernel without modification. This book will teach you to write eBPF programs in Rust that will be compiled to run directly inside the Linux kernel.

To ease the learning curve, the book is divided into two parts. The first part will cover the basics of the eBPF Virtual Machine (VM), the VM instruction set, eBPF maps, and eBPF program types. The first part will also cover the setup required to run an eBPF Rust program and the tools needed to debug eBPF programs.

The book's second part will perform a thorough code walkthrough of several eBPF programs covering topics such as adding new instrumentation and modifying kernel behavior. The sample programs included cover topics such as

  • Tracepoints
  • kprobes (Kernel probes)
  • uprobes (User Space probes)
  • Socket filters
  • XDP (eXpress Data Path)
  • LSM (Linux Security Module)
  • Traffic Control Classifier
The above examples are open source and can be found at https: //github.com/vishpat/oxidize-ebpf

The book aims to simplify the understanding of eBPF and provide a practical overview for the user to use the technology quickly.

Vairāk informācijas

Autors VISHAL. PATIL
Izdevējs Amazon Digital Services LLC - Kdp
Izlaides gads 2022
Vāka tips Mīkstais vāks
EAN 9798367994193
Rakstiet savu atsauksmi
Jūs vērtējat: Oxidize EBPF EBPF Programming with Rust
Jūsu novērtējums:

Goodreads atsauksmes

22,75 € 32,50 €